The effect of neuromuscular electrical stimulation combined with mirror therapy on static balance, weight support and ankle movement in chronic stroke patients

Abstract
Background: The purpose of this study was investigated of effect of neuromuscular electrical stimulation combined with mirror therapy on static balance, weight support and ankle movement incline with chronic stroke patients. Design: Two-group pretest-posttest design. Methods: Thirty chronic stroke patients participated in this study. The study design is a two-group pretest-posttest design. A total of 30 people participated in the study, and 15 people were each assigned to the experimental group and control group. Experimental group received neuromuscular electrical stimulation combined with mirror therapy 30 minutes, and conventional physical therapy 30 minutes. Control group received conventional physical therapy 30 minutes. Both groups were conducted 5 times a week for 4 weeks. static balance and weight support was measured by force plate and ankle movement incline was measured by goniometer. Results: As a result of comparing the static balance, weight support and ankle movement incline change between experimental group and control group, statistically significant differences were found in all variables (p<.05). In the evaluation before and after the intervention, there was a statistically significant difference in all variables in the experimental group (p<.05), but there was no statistically significant difference in the control group (p>.05). Conclusion: Neuromuscular electrical stimulation combined with mirror therapy intervention improves static balance, increase paretic side weight support and ankle movement incline in chronic stroke patients. It could be an effective intervention for improve static balance, weight support and ankle movement for chronic stroke patients.
